Introduction

Bitcoin halving is a pre-programmed event that happens approximately every four years, reducing the reward that miners receive for each new block mined by half. This event is integral to Bitcoin’s deflationary model, ensuring the slow and steady release of new bitcoins into the system.

Understanding the specifics of when the next halving occurs, and what it entails could provide potential insights into strategic decisions both for miners and investors.

Detailed Steps/Process

  1. What is Bitcoin Halving?

    Bitcoin halving refers to the process where the number of new bitcoins created and earned by miners is cut in half. This happens roughly every four years, or every 210,000 blocks. The halving continues until all 21 million bitcoins are mined.

  2. Historical Context of Bitcoin Halving Events

    The first halving event took place in 2012, reducing the block reward from 50 BTC to 25 BTC. In 2016, it halved to 12.5 BTC, and the most recent halving occurred in May 2020, reducing the reward to 6.25 BTC. Each of these events has historically been followed by significant shifts in Bitcoin’s market behavior.

Additional Tips or Notes

  • Impact on BTC Price: Historically, halving events have been associated with a rise in Bitcoin’s price, driven by reduced supply and increased demand speculation. Investors often strategize their portfolios around these events.

  • Implications for Miners: As the reward decreases, miners must remain technologically adept, opting for advanced hardware and efficient strategies to sustain profitability.

  • Market Volatility: Historically, the anticipation of a halving event can lead to market volatility, with speculative buying and selling potentially influencing prices significantly.
